Unlock the potential of organic farming in the Southeast with guidance from experts Amanda Rose Newton and Emily Deruelle of Florida Organic Growers. Our enlightening conversation peels back the layers of the Southeast Transition to Organic Partnership Program (SE-TOPP), and you'll gain invaluable insights into developing successful organic practices and connecting with a thriving community.

 Learn about the program's inception, its key areas of focus, and the invaluable support it provides to both mentors and mentees. Discover how you can get involved and benefit from this program.
